When did flip phones go out?

1996
The First Flip Phone (1996) The StarTAC, created by Motorola in 1996, was the phone that started the whole revolution of flip phones. Most people college age or older probably had some sort of flip phone in their life before the iPhone was introduced.

Why are flip phones still popular in Japan?

For starters, flip phones are durable, as they don’t take on scratches and cracks from a single drop. They’re fairly inexpensive, too, and they can hold a battery charge for several days—a practical feature for Japanese business people who often work far more than 40 hours per week.

Will flip phones work in 2021?

The good news is there are plenty of new flip phones (a.k.a. feature phones) that work perfectly well on next-generation networks. That’s only been the standard for the past two to three years for these devices, so make sure you buy a new device or carefully check network compatibility.

Is Samsung’s Galaxy z flip really a folding glass phone?

But Samsung didn’t lie about the primary innovation here: the Galaxy Z Flip is truly a folding glass phone. It’s just that glass is actually made by German manufacturer Schott, it’s got a soft, scratchable plastic layer up top, and — hopefully — future folding glass phones won’t require that extra protection.
